Why preparation matters more than you think
Microblading isn’t just another beauty trend — it’s a cosmetic tattoo that sits just beneath the skin and lasts over a year. That’s why preparation is key.
Before your session with Jolanta, there are a few things you’ll want to avoid:
- No Botox or fillers two weeks before your appointment.
- No tanning or sunburns near the brow area.
- No alcohol, caffeine, or blood thinners 24 hours prior — they increase sensitivity and bleeding.
- Stop using retinoids or exfoliants at least one week ahead of time.
Proper prep helps your skin retain the pigment better and allows Jolanta to work with a clean, even canvas for optimal results.

The healing process: What to expect after Microblading
Here’s where many first-timers are caught off guard — microblading is not an instant transformation. While you’ll leave your appointment with visible results, true healing takes 4 to 6 weeks.
During that time, expect:
- Scabbing or flaking between days 5 and 10 (do not pick!).
- Temporary fading — brows often lighten before the pigment resurfaces.
- A touch-up session after 6 to 8 weeks for long-term perfection.

Common myths about Microblading — Debunked
There’s a lot of misinformation online. Let’s clear a few things up:
- “It’s painful.” With proper numbing, most clients say it feels like light scratching.
- “It’s only for people with no brows.” False — microblading can enhance full brows, too.
- “It’ll turn blue or green over time.” Not with high-quality pigments like the ones Jolanta uses.
- “It lasts forever.” It’s semi-permanent — expect to refresh every 12–18 months.
